lct Posted July 21, 2018 Share #6 Posted July 21, 2018 It is not i'm afraid. Those lenses have no filter thread due to vignetting caused by 39mm filters on a large front element AFAIK. Quote Link to post Share on other sites More sharing options...

a.noctilux Posted July 21, 2018 Share #8 Posted July 21, 2018 No, it's not a threaded ring. I had one some years ago in same Ti finish but now in black (no thread in front in this one neither): just parallel grooves Try to follow the grooves on yours Quote Link to post Share on other sites More sharing options...
